FPS Calculator

Intel Xeon E5-2660 v2 and AMD Radeon RX 5700

Calculator result

Intel Xeon E5-2660 v2 and AMD Radeon RX 5700 can run Minecraft game on 1920 × 1080 (FHD (1080p)) resolution with frames per second ranging from 388.8 FPS up to 1763.7 FPS depending on game settings.

  • On ultra settings this configuration can achieve from 388.8 FPS up to 583.2 FPS , with average around 486.0 FPS .
  • On high settings this configuration can achieve from 699.9 FPS up to 1049.8 FPS , with average around 874.9 FPS .
  • On medium settings this configuration can achieve from 839.9 FPS up to 1259.8 FPS , with average around 1049.8 FPS .
  • On low settings this configuration can achieve from 1175.8 FPS up to 1763.7 FPS , with average around 1469.8 FPS .
